2 The Big Four These are the legislative achievements of Johnson’s. These are the legislative achievements of Johnson’s. 1. Aid to education – straight to students 2. Medicare and Medicaid – entitlements 3. Immigration – eased quotas – family 4. Voting Rights Act – death to Jim Crow
